It is a long process and can take years. You need to have a plan detailing those traits you wish to attain or remove from you breeding stock.

Begin with the best birds that you can get. It's easier to start with quality chickens than to breed unwanted traits out of a poor quality grandparent flock of birds.

Keep accurate records to control mating. Identify and mark the best of the birds with the qualities desired. Never keep chickens with unwanted traits, cull or separate those without those desired traits.

Is a battery chicken pure breed or hybrid?

Battery chickens are not a specific breed; instead, they refer to chickens raised in intensive farming systems for egg or meat production. These chickens may be hybrid or purebred, depending on the breeding program used by the farm.


Do araucana chickens have an extra toe?

Yes, Araucana chickens typically have an extra toe due to a genetic mutation known as polydactyly. This extra toe is a unique feature of the breed and can vary in size and appearance.
